Your Car Crash Injury Lawyer Can Help You Get Compensation For Your Injuries

If you've been in a car accident you might have been left with injuries or property damage that were not your fault. It is important to be aware of how to safeguard yourself and know what you are entitled to receive in settlement from the person at fault.

A skilled Car Crash Injury Lawyer can assist you in making the best case for the damage and losses you've suffered. They will analyze your case, employ experts and work with insurance companies to ensure you receive fair compensation for your injuries.

Damages

Car accidents can leave a lasting impact on the lives and health of the people involved. The victims may experience depression and chronic pain which can make it difficult to live a normal life and engage in the activities they once enjoyed. Victims often suffer from anxiety and post-traumatic stress disorder (PTS) after an accident that is serious.

It is crucial to seek medical treatment following an accident to ensure that all the evidence pertaining to your injuries is recorded on record. This will allow you to prove the extent of your injuries and damages to insurance companies and the courts.

If you were involved in a car crash that caused injuries, then you should speak with an experienced New York car accident lawyer who can assist you in obtaining compensation for your injuries and other damages. Your lawyer will be able determine the extent of your injuries and calculate all of your future losses from medical expenses, healthcare costs at home loss of earnings, the value of your suffering and pain.

Your New York car accident injury lawyer can also help determine if you have claims for non-economic losses, which can include loss of enjoyment and emotional distress. These can be hard to quantify, but they are significant if you are not able to return to work or have lost your earning capacity, or have been afflicted by psychological effects as a result of the accident.

Economic damages are the amount you're to pay for your past and future lost wages, such as sick days, vacation time or any time off you earned as part of your employment. Your lawyer will be able to estimate how much your lost wages are worth, and the amount of these damages can go a long way toward helping you get back on your feet after the crash.

Medical bills

Injuries from car accidents can affect your physical health as well as your emotional state. To avoid complications even minor injuries need to be treated promptly. While minor injuries like tenderness, bruises or discoloration may heal themselves, serious injuries like broken bones, torn muscles, or spinal cord damage could be permanent.

If you or someone else in your family suffers an accident in the car medical bills can build up quickly. Many of these costs are related to hospital stays and emergency room visits.

If certain procedures and services are covered by the policy, the majority of health insurance policies will pay a portion of medical costs incurred after an accident. There are deductibles, copays, and other obligations.

Medicare, Medicaid, and self-funded ERISA health plans can also cover medical expenses related to car accidents. These plans typically come with PIP benefits that cover the first $8,000 in medical expenses following the crash.

When PIP benefits have been exhausted you'll be responsible for any outstanding medical bills. It is vital to seek help from an attorney who knows the legal aspects involved in cases involving car crashes and can help ensure that you receive the treatment you need.

The lawyer will likely work with a medical expert to develop a report of the treatments people in your situation need and the amount these treatments generally cost. This information can be used to negotiate with your insurance provider to reduce your charges.

A car accident injury lawyer can also help you deal with the financial burden of medical bills prior to a settlement is reached in your case. Lawyers can negotiate with your insurance provider to reduce your medical expenses or, if you do not have health insurance, the lawyer could search for alternative sources of payment to cover the medical care you require.

Car crash victims are often faced with numerous forms of pain and suffering from the injuries they sustained. They may experience physical pain, like broken bones and concussions; aches and pains that aren't related to the crash; and emotional distress.

While it can be challenging to quantify subjective damages such as suffering and pain in a tangible way However, many victims discover that showing how the injury has affected their lives is a reliable way to prove that they have been compensated. Examples of this include eyewitness testimony, photographs showing the extent of injury and medical records.

To demonstrate how the accident affected the life of the victim the lawyer may also utilize psychological tests results. This can include things such as loss of enjoyment of life or anxiety and fear, insomnia, irritability, depression, and even post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D).

Another example of pain and suffering is the impact the accident has caused the victim's inability to work. If the injuries prevent the person from returning to the workforce, they may have suffered financial losses due to a loss of income.

Finally, victims who lose a loved ones as an accident might have a claim for loss of consortium. This is a loss in companionship that can have a lasting impact on the life of the victim.

Insurance companies have developed two different methods of making these intangible damage calculations. The multiplier method is the most common. It involves multiplying the actual damages (such medical bills or lost wages) by a range of 1.5 to 5.

Loss of wages

If you've been injured as a result of a car accident, your injury lawyer can assist you in obtaining compensation for lost wages. This could include any wages you earned prior to the accident as well as future wage compensation.

If you make an insurance claim through your company or file a personal injury lawsuit in court, lost wages can be one of the most valuable damages that you receive in an accident case. It can be challenging to estimate your loss precisely, particularly if it is a self-employed person or someone who earned tips.

However, a lot of people are able to recuperate their lost wages after a Car Accident law firms accident. This compensation can be used to pay the costs of not working or the need to use vacation and sick days.

To prove that you were unable to work due to an accident, your lawyer will require paystubs or other proof of the amount you were paid prior to the accident and afterwards. A letter from your employer will also be required to confirm that you weren't at work because of the accident.

A copy of the accident report issued by the police may be another source of evidence your injury lawyer may need. This will show that the accident was caused or contributed to through negligence. You could be eligible for more compensation.

Losing money after a car accident is not always easy, since insurance companies regularly challenge the seriousness of your injuries and attempt to minimize their impact on your daily life. It is even more important to have an experienced lawyer for car accident attorney accidents on your side.

Property damaged

If you're involved in a car crash it is crucial to be able to get the compensation you deserve for any property damage that was caused by the accident. This could include items that are in your car and also property damaged at the scene of the accident.

It is a good idea also to keep receipts and bills relating to property damage caused due to an accident. These expenses will help the insurance company determine the amount you will be paid.

The cost of these expenses is usually covered by your insurance. This is commonly known as liability coverage or collision and comprehensive insurance, depending on the kind of policy you had at the time of the accident.

Your insurance company will likely assign an adjuster to your case who will work with the insurer of the driver at fault on your behalf. They will assess the damage you sustained and make a final proposal for compensation.

There is a lot that can go wrong when it comes to the event of a property damage claim in particular when the other driver's insurance company isn't cooperating or is in a difficult situation. It is recommended to consult with an experienced attorney for auto accidents as soon as possible, so that we can make sure your property damage claim is properly handled.

Property damage claims are dealt with differently to wrongful death or personal injury claims. A personal injury claim typically includes medical bills as well as lost wages. However the property damage claim will be able to cover any damages or destruction caused by an accident. This includes things like laptops, equipment, children's car seats, and other valuables.
